E1: 17: 52: Add Functionality to Change Customer on Workfile (F4812/P4812) Originating from Service Management Work Order (P17714/P90CD002)

Symptoms
After the S&WM Work Order Workfile Generation (R1775) creates a workfile record (F4812), if the Customer on the Service Order needs to be changed, there is no functionality to make this change in the workfile. In the P17714 (Work Order), it is possible to change the Customer/Site Number using the form exit to Customer/Change Customer Inf. This calls the Update Customer Information window (P17718) and lauches the Material and Labor Update (R17715). However, this process does not move the Customer change to any related workfile record.
The request is to allow the ability to make Work Order Customer changes flow to any related workfile record (F4812). Below are possible options:
1. When the Material and Labor Update (R17715) is called from a Service Work Order, push the customer changes to the workfile. This would include any tax-related information.
2. After the Customer Number is changed in a Service Work Order (P17718 and R17715), enable the Transaction Re-extend row exit functionality in the P4812 so that the system can refresh the Customer and tax-related information.
